Overview

Field Value
Gene ID LotjaGi5g1v0173100
Transcript ID LotjaGi5g1v0173100.1
Lotus japonicus genome version Gifu v1.2
Description Zinc finger family protein; TAIR: AT4G02670.1 indeterminate(ID)-domain 12; Swiss-Prot: sp|O22759|IDD12_ARATH Protein indeterminate-domain 12; TrEMBL-Plants: tr|V7BGM2|V7BGM2_PHAVU Uncharacterized protein; Found in the gene: LotjaGi5g1v0173100
Working Lj name n.a.
